UPVC Door Panel Renovation: A Comprehensive Guide
U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) doors are popular options for homeowners due to their toughness, low upkeep, and outstanding insulation residential or commercial properties. Nevertheless, over time, these door panels can end up being worn, faded, or harmed. Renovating UPVC door panels not just enhances their aesthetic appeal however likewise prolongs their lifespan and boosts the general look of your home. Remodeling UPVC door panels is a straightforward process that can be completed with minimal tools and materials. Below is a detailed guide divided into 5 main actions.
Step 1: Assess the Condition of the Door Panel
Before beginning any renovation work, assess the condition of the UPVC door panel. Search for signs of damage, such as cracks, fading, or scratches. Produce a checklist of areas that need attention.

Cleaning the door panel is vital before any renovation work. Begin by removing dirt, gunk, and spots. Use the following products:
Soft fabric or spongeMild cleaning agentWaterSoft-bristled brush for hard-to-reach locationsCleaning Steps:Mix moderate cleaning agent with water in a container.Dip the fabric or sponge into the solution and clean the panel thoroughly.Utilize the soft-bristled brush for corners and grooves.Wash with tidy water and dry with a soft cloth.Action 3: Repair Any Damage

After repairs, it's time to either repaint the door or use a UPVC Door Panel Renovation restore product. Select a well-ventilated area for this process.
Painting Steps:Apply a primer particularly designed for UPVC surfaces for better adhesion.When the guide dries, apply a high-quality UPVC paint using a brush or roller. Make certain to use thin, even coats.Enable each coat to dry before applying extra coats.

How frequently should I renovate my UPVC door panels?
It depends upon direct exposure to elements and wear. Usually, a renovation every 5-7 years is recommended.
2. Can I utilize regular paint on UPVC doors?
No, it's important to utilize paints particularly developed for UPVC to guarantee adhesion and sturdiness.
3. What should I do if I have relentless stains on my UPVC door?
For tough stains, use a specialized UPVC cleaner or a mix of baking soda and water, gently scrubbing the location.
